The Tawellemmet (Tawəlləmmət) language is a member of the Tuareg branch of the Berber languages, usually classed within Tamajeq. It is the language of the Iwellemmeden Tuareg peoples, spoken in Mali, Niger, and parts of northern Nigeria by approximately 670,000 people.
